Falling home prices in Miami Township in the first quarter of 2021

Re 10

The median sale price of a home sold in the first quarter of 2021 in Miami Township fell by $59,750 while total sales increased by 25%, according to BlockShopper.com.

From January through March of 2021, there were 25 homes sold, with a median sale price of $175,000 - a 25.5% decrease over the $234,750 median sale price for the same period of the previous year. There were 20 homes sold in Miami Township in the first quarter of 2020.
